anthurium


Concise Oxford English Dictionary © 2008 Oxford University Press:
anthurium /anˈθ(j)ʊərɪəm/
noun (pl. anthuriums) a tropical American plant with brightly coloured flowering spathes. [Genus Anthurium.]
– origin mod. L., from Gk anthos ‘flower’ + oura ‘tail’.
